Notes

Originally built by Red Fox Yachts. The first production boat in GRP was launched in 1992.
By far the most common version is the Red Fox 200 and the later 200E.
Also available are the 200S sports day sailer and the 200 cruiser which has slightly more room below.
A bilge keel versions was the RED FOX 200T.
Pictured here is the 200E.
Later built by Hunter Boats Ltd. (UK) as the HUNTER 20 FOX.
